About Ishasha
Ishasha is the remote southern sector of Queen Elizabeth National Park, best known for its rare tree-climbing lions. The landscape here is flat and open, dotted with fig trees, acacia woodlands, and the seasonal Ishasha River that borders the Democratic Republic of Congo.

What to expect
Game drives here offer a unique chance to spot lions resting in trees—a behavior seen in only a few places in Africa. You’ll also see elephants, topis, buffaloes, and many bird species. The area is sparsely visited, giving it a wild, unspoiled feel. Accommodations are limited but intimate, with options for tented camps and lodges.
